01 • Learn Coding with Scratch!

Calling all young computer enthusiasts! This hands-on coding workshop is for you. It’s tailored for young minds to dive into the world of coding using Scratch, a beginner-friendly platform that turns coding into creative play. Learn the basics of programming while creating your very own Star Catcher game, complete with cool animations and a working scoring system. Plus, you’ll get to showcase your creations to the class! Just bring your laptop and get ready to code, create, and have a blast turning ideas into games.

🗓️ Date: 03 June 2025. 11am – 12:30pm

02 • Little Artists: Curious Learners, Big HeARTs!

Curious Learners, Big HeARTs is a programme hosted at Singapore libraries for budding minds aged 4 to 6. It aims to spark creativity while teaching valuable life lessons. In this session, dive into The Adventures of a Plastic Bottle by Alison Inches. This clever tale is told from the perspective of a bottle on its journey from creation to recycling. Afterwards, it’s time to roll up those sleeves! Kids will get hands-on with repurposing plastic bottles using recycled bits like string, lace, and buttons. It’s all about learning to care for the planet, one craft at a time.

🗓️ Date: 24 May 2025, 2pm – 3pm

01 • Explorer Science Fair

Join Rika, the investigative scientist, for an exciting hands-on science adventure. Dive into the world of slime-making, discover how fossils are formed, and watch the magic happen when invisible ink becomes visible. Don’t forget to witness beans reacting with sodium bicarbonate and citric acid at the various thematic booths. Through experiments, children will get to explore fascinating science concepts and see them come to life in the most exciting and intelligible ways. Parents, you’ll want to stick around, too, as adult supervision is required for kids aged 12 and under. 

🗓️Date: 31 May 2025, 11am – 1pm

01 • Budding Scientists | Ancient Invention: Papermaking

Ever wondered how our everyday stationery, the humble paper, came to be? Step into the world of ancient inventions and discover the magic behind papermaking, one of history’s biggest game-changers. Specially designed for future geniuses aged 5 to 6, this workshop blends storytelling, creativity, and a hands-on papermaking experience that’ll have little hands and big imaginations buzzing. It’s playful, it’s educational, and it’s an amazing bonding time for parents and kids to learn and get a little messy together.

🗓️ Date: 24 May 2025, 11:30am – 12:30pm
